Technical data – freeflight
Size |
26 |
||||
Flat surface (m2) | 25.9 | ||||
Projected surface (m2) | 21.7 | ||||
Ideal weight range (kg) | 85-97 | ||||
Certified takeoff weight (kg) | 80-100 | ||||
Glider weight (kg) | 4.65 | ||||
Span (m) | 11.61 | ||||
Projected span (m) | 8.94 | ||||
Aspect ratio | 5.2 | ||||
Projected aspect ratio | 3.68 | ||||
Max. chord (m) | 2.8 | ||||
Number of cells | 47 | ||||
Number of risers | 3+1 | ||||
Certification | EN / LTF B |
EPSILON 9 – The Joy of Flying
The EPSILON 9 is characterised by its quiet ride through turbulent air and a fun feel-good factor which brings the joy of flight. Technical upgrades give better performance and even more precise handling than it’s predecessor, with the same passive safety.
Feeling good from the pull-up
Nothing upsets the EPSILON 9: with pitch and directional stability, it forges on through turbulent air. Steering demands are answered precisely, without delay. These features combined are responsible for its defining fun and feel-good factor in the air, and as life-long partners of passive safety, they share the credit for long-lasting and uninterrupted enjoyment of flight.
